Unleashing the Secrets of Thriving Monstera: A Watering Guide

Unleashing the Secrets of Thriving Monstera: A Watering Guide

Monstera plants have become a staple in many households, adding a touch of tropical elegance with their large, fenestrated leaves. However, to keep your monstera looking its best and growing vigorously, proper watering is essential. In this guide, we'll delve into the details of how often to water your monstera, the best watering techniques, and how to steer clear of common watering mistakes.

### Understanding the Watering Needs of Your Monstera

Monstera plants are native to the tropical rainforests of Central and South America, where they grow under the canopy of larger trees. In their natural habitat, they receive regular rainfall but also have well - draining soil that allows excess water to escape. Replicating these conditions at home is key to keeping your monstera healthy.

One of the most important factors in determining how often to water your monstera is the season. During the spring and summer months, when the plant is in its active growth phase, it will require more water. The warm temperatures and longer days stimulate growth, and the soil tends to dry out more quickly. On average, you may need to water your monstera every 1 - 2 weeks during this time.

In contrast, during the fall and winter, the plant's growth slows down. The lower light levels and cooler temperatures mean that the soil takes longer to dry out. You can reduce the frequency of watering to once every 2 - 4 weeks. However, it's important to note that these are just general guidelines, and the actual watering frequency will depend on several other factors.

### Factors Affecting Watering Frequency

Pot Size and Type: The size of the pot your monstera is planted in plays a significant role in watering. A smaller pot will dry out more quickly than a larger one, as there is less soil to hold moisture. Additionally, the type of pot can also affect water retention. Terracotta pots are porous and allow water to evaporate through the sides, which can lead to faster drying. Plastic pots, on the other hand, tend to retain moisture for longer.

Soil Type: The soil mix you use for your monstera is crucial. A well - draining soil mix is essential to prevent waterlogging. A good mix for monstera typically includes ingredients like peat moss, perlite, and orchid bark. These components help to create air pockets in the soil, allowing water to drain freely and oxygen to reach the roots.

Light and Temperature: Monstera plants thrive in bright, indirect light. If your plant is placed in a location with more light, it will photosynthesize more actively, which can increase its water requirements. Similarly, higher temperatures can cause the soil to dry out faster. Conversely, if the plant is in a low - light or cool environment, it will need less water.

### The Best Watering Techniques

Watering from the Top: This is the most common method of watering houseplants. To water your monstera from the top, slowly pour water over the soil until it starts to drain out of the bottom of the pot. Make sure to water evenly around the entire surface of the soil to ensure that all the roots receive moisture. Avoid getting water on the leaves, as this can lead to fungal diseases.

Bottom - Watering: Bottom - watering involves placing the pot in a saucer or tray filled with water and allowing the plant to soak up the water from the bottom. This method can be beneficial as it encourages the roots to grow downwards in search of water. To bottom - water your monstera, fill a saucer with water and place the pot in it. Let the plant sit for about 15 - 20 minutes, then remove it from the saucer and allow any excess water to drain away.

### Avoiding Common Watering Mistakes

Overwatering: Overwatering is one of the most common mistakes when it comes to caring for houseplants, including monstera. Signs of overwatering include yellowing leaves, mushy stems, and a foul smell coming from the soil. Overwatering can lead to root rot, which is a serious condition that can kill the plant. To avoid overwatering, always check the soil moisture before watering. You can do this by sticking your finger about an inch into the soil. If it feels dry, it's time to water. If it's still moist, wait a few more days.

Underwatering: Underwatering can also cause problems for your monstera. Signs of underwatering include droopy leaves, brown tips, and slow growth. If you notice these symptoms, it's important to water your plant thoroughly. However, be careful not to overcompensate and overwater it.

Using Chlorinated Water: Tap water often contains chlorine, which can be harmful to your monstera over time. Chlorine can build up in the soil and damage the roots. To avoid this, you can use filtered or distilled water. If you only have access to tap water, let it sit out overnight to allow the chlorine to evaporate before using it to water your plant.
